Acela is Amtrak’s flagship high-speed train service operating services along the Northeast Corridor, connecting major cities like Washington, D. C. Baltimore, Philadelphia, NYC, Providence, and Boston. Acela trains are the fastest in the United States and can reach speeds up to 150 mph (250 km/h). When booking an Acela train from Union Station to Penn Station, you can choose between Business Class and First Class. Although each class offers different levels of services and accommodations, amenities in both classes include seat reservations, free Wi-Fi, power outlets, adjustable lighting at every seat, conference tables, large tray tables, and spacious and comfortable seats with extra legroom. Passengers can also purchase food and drinks on the train at Café Acela.

Union Station and Penn Station are two of the most iconic train stations in the United States. Located in Washington, D.C. and New York City respectively, these two stations are connected by Amtrak's Northeast Corridor. Along the way, travelers can take in the sights of some of the most historic cities in the country. From the cobblestone streets of Philadelphia to the colonial architecture of Baltimore, the journey between Union Station and Penn Station is a great way to explore the East Coast. Along the way, travelers can also take in the beauty of the Delaware River, the Chesapeake Bay, and the Atlantic Ocean.
